- Tanya
continues to work at INASAN until ?
present main task for VALD:<<BR>>
replace old Kurucz calculations by new ones (e.g. Fe I, S I)
important for model atmosphere computations, many lines e.g. in infrared
there are some differences between Kurucz data and NIST (energy levels) for Fe I (about 1000 levels in Kurucz data, compared to only about 500 in NIST)
